51 Golden chances at Slipper glory

John O’Shea has declared his group of Golden Slipper nominated juveniles ‘the best group of running horses’ he’s assembled for next year’s richest two-year-old race in the world, the Golden Slipper.

“Very strong, I’ve got a really good bunch of running horses this year,” John said.

“We’ve got a lovely cross section of young horses heading into the new season.”

The best stallions in the land are represented in the group with five by the sire of two Golden Slipper winners, Redoute’s Choice, two by the soon to be crowned 2007/08 Champion Stallion, Encosta De Lago, two Flying Spur’s, the sire of the 2007 Golden Slipper winner Forensics and three by Sebring’s sire, More Than Ready.

“More Than Ready is a proven sire that really excites me,” said John.

“A lot of time people go for fashion and they don’t sit down to analyse statistics.

“He had eight individual Stakes winners in his first crop but was probably overshadowed by a young Redoute’s Choice that was taking all before him at the time.”

On the first season stallion front the stable looks to have the bases covered with five by Fastnet Rock, two Not A Single Doubt’s and a Charge Forward, the horse, trained by John, that finished second in the best Golden Slipper of modern times behind the Triple Crown winner Dancer Hero.
